Baltimore is a historical town of numerous components a fishing port and yacht centre, departure and arrival factor for ferryboats serving Cape Clear and also Sherkin Island, in addition to having great bars and also dining establishments. The wrecked castle which neglects the harbour was a holding of the O'Driscolls, who were one of one of the most essential clans in West Cork.

A phenomenal occasion in the background of the town was a raid in 1631 by Algerian pirates, when most of the occupants were slaughtered as well as around 200 others shipped off as servants to North Africa. Bantry, at the head of the bay, is a busy market community and fishing port. Bantry Bay was two times entered by French fleets: in 1689 to support James II against William of Orange and in 1796 to assist Wolfe Tone as well as an Irish uprising. A storm distributed the 1796 fleet as well as few of the ships made the Bay.

Just outside the community is the significant shell of a fortified home, Kanturk Castle or Mac, Donagh's Court, i. e. Mac, Donagh Mac, Carthy, the neighborhood Irish principal. The story is that when the English Privy Council heard of the sophisticated framework, they decided 'it was much as well large for a subject' and had the work stopped.

Macroom is a busy market town in the valley of the Sullane River. The Portal which is all that remains of Macroom Castle is intriguing and actually, the community were when owned by Admiral Sir William Penn, whose boy founded Pennsylvania.
